The overview below groups typical Curb Appeal Landsca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or landscaping fixes such as edging, planting, or small lawn adjustments gener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um.
Mid-Size Projects - Larger landscaping enhancements like installing new flower beds, shrubbery, or irrigation systems usually cost between $1,000 and $3,500. These projects are common and often represent the average scope of work handled by local contractors.
Full Landscape Overhaul - Complete redesigns or extensive yard renovations can range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more. While some projects push into higher tiers, most fall within this range depending on the size and complexity of the property.
Full Property Replacement - Major projects involving complete landscape replacement, including grading, drainage, and large-scale planting, typically start around $15,000 and can exceed $50,000 for very large or detailed work. Such extensive projects are less common but are handled by experienced local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ating landscaping service providers for curb appeal improvements, it’s important to consider their experience with projects similar to the one at hand. Homeowners should look for local contractors who have a proven track record of completing projects that match the scope and style of the desired enhancements. Asking for examples of previous work or references can provide insight into a contractor’s familiarity with specific landscaping techniques and design preferences, helping to ensure that the chosen professional understands the nuances of curb appeal enhancements.
Clear, written expectations are essential to establishing a shared understanding of the project. Homeowners should seek service providers who can provide detailed descriptions of their services, including the scope of work, materials used, and any specific outcomes.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ties are aligned on the goals and deliverables. It’s also beneficial to clarify the process for addressing any questions or potential changes during the project, fostering transparency and trust from the outset.
Effective communication and reputable references are key indicators of a dependable local contractor. Homeowners are encouraged to inquire about how the service provider communicates throughout the project, whether through regular updates or responsive dialogue. Additionally, obtaining references from previous clients can offer valuable perspectives on the contractor’s professionalism, reliability, and quality of work.
